Why a Well Pump Pressure Relief Valve Is Necessary

From my experience, a well pump pressure relief valve is one of those small parts that can prevent big problems. I see it as a safety device that protects the whole water system when pressure gets too high. If the pressure builds beyond a safe level, the valve releases some of it so the pump, pipes, and tank are not damaged.

I also find it important because it helps prevent costly repairs. Without a pressure relief valve, too much pressure can stress the pump and plumbing, which may lead to leaks, bursts, or even pump failure. In my opinion, that makes it a simple but very valuable part of a well system.

Another reason I rely on it is peace of mind. When my water system is working under control, I do not have to worry as much about sudden pressure spikes or unsafe operation. For me, that makes the pressure relief valve necessary for both safety and long-term system performance.

Why I Need a Pressure Relief Valve

From my experience, this small part plays a big role. It helps prevent overpressure, protects equipment, and reduces the risk of leaks or bursts. If my pump ever builds too much pressure, I want the valve to open at the right time and keep the system stable.

Material Quality Matters to Me

I always pay attention to the material. Brass and stainless steel are usually my top choices because they resist corrosion and last longer in wet environments. If the valve is made from cheap materials, I worry it may fail too soon or stick over time.

Pressure Rating and Set Point

I make sure the valve’s pressure rating matches my system requirements. The set point should be appropriate for my pump and tank setup so it opens before pressure gets dangerous. If the rating is too high or too low, it can cause performance issues or safety risks.

Compatibility with My Well Pump System

Before I buy, I check the valve size, thread type, and connection style. I want it to fit my existing piping without extra adapters if possible. I also confirm it works with my pressure tank and pump specifications.

Durability and Build Design

I prefer a valve with a strong spring and a reliable seal. In my experience, a well-built design holds pressure better and lasts longer. A compact but sturdy construction also makes installation easier in tight spaces.

Maintenance Tips I Follow

After installation, I test the valve periodically to make sure it is not stuck or leaking. I also inspect it for rust, mineral buildup, or wear. Regular checks help me catch problems early and keep my well system safe.
